Brief Bio:
Dr. Mobydeen completed her PhD in Political Science from Kent State University. Dr. Mobydeen's research and teaching interests include public law, judicial politics, comparative law, comparative migration policy, international law and organizations, economic development and human rights. Her dissertation research focuses on comparative immigration and refugee policy including examination of the impact of multiculturalism on inclusion in state refugee and immigration policy. Before obtaining her doctorate, Dr. Mobydeen earned her J.D. from Cleveland State University's College of Law and practiced in the area of civil and administrative law.
